Understanding the Craftsman Control Panel
What is a Craftsman Control Panel?
When you think about a Craftsman Control Panel, imagine the electronic brain that manages your garage door opener. It’s the little box you see mounted near your garage door or on the wall, and it communicates the commands to open or close the door. The control panel allows you to operate your garage door from inside the garage. It often has buttons for opening, closing, and pausing the door, as well as indicators for useful information like the status of the door. Understanding this component is crucial because it serves as the main interface between you and your garage door system.

Step-by-Step Instructions to Connect the Craftsman Control Panel
Step 1: Turn Off Power to the Garage Door Opener
The very first step in connecting your Craftsman Control Panel is to ensure that the power is turned off. Locate your circuit breaker and switch off the breaker controlling your garage door opener. This precaution is vital as it prevents electrical shocks and protects your device from potential damage during the connection. Wait a moment to allow any residual power to dissipate before moving on. Being methodical about safety sets the tone for a successful connection.
Step 2: Access the Control Panel Wiring
Once the power is off, you’ll need to access the wiring for your control panel. Typically, this involves removing the panel cover using the appropriate screwdriver. Once exposed, examine the wires; you’ll often find color-coded wires. Usually, there are two wires you need to connect: one for power and one for signal transmission to the garage door opener. Familiarizing yourself with this layout can help you understand what goes where in the next steps.
Step 3: Connect the Wires to the Control Panel
Now that you have access to the wires, it’s time to connect them to the new control panel. Start by stripping the ends of the wires if they haven’t been stripped already (about half an inch is usually adequate). Then, carefully twist the matching wire colors together: typically black to black for power and white to white. It’s essential to ensure a solid connection while being mindful not to let any stray wires touch each other, which could cause a short circuit. Make sure to use electrical tape to secure the connections so that they don’t come loose.
Step 4: Secure the Control Panel in Place
After connecting the wires, gently press the control panel back into place. Ensure it’s aligned correctly as you position it for mounting. Use the screws you initially removed to secure it back onto the wall. It’s important to check that it’s snug but not overly tight, which could damage the panel. A well-mounted control panel not only looks tidy but also reduces the risk of accidental disconnections when using the door. Take a moment to ensure everything is centered and secure.
Step 5: Turn the Power Back On
With the control panel connected and secured, it’s now time to restore power. Head back to your circuit breaker and switch on the breaker for your garage door opener. You should hear a small click or hum indicating that the system is powered and functioning. If everything was connected correctly, the panel should light up and be ready for use. This moment can feel rewarding, as you’ve done the work to get your garage back in working order!

Common Issues to Look Out For
It’s crucial to be aware of potential issues when connecting your control panel. One common problem arises from loose wire connections or miswiring. If your garage door doesn’t respond, it’s wise to double-check all your connections. Another potential issue could be that the panel itself is faulty. If everything appears correctly wired but the control panel doesn’t light up, you may need to replace it. Understanding these likely scenarios can save you time and effort.
What to Do if Your Control Panel Isn’t Working
Suppose your Craftsman Control Panel isn’t working after all your hard work. First, turn off the power once more and check all your connections. Are the wires securely twisted together? Also, make sure that no wires are pinched or damaged. If everything looks right, you might want to try resetting the panel. This can often solve minor glitches that prevent it from functioning normally. If problems persist, consulting the user manual or reaching out to customer service may be necessary steps.
